AI Summary
- Amends Connecticut General Statutes Title 17b to require able-bodied adults without dependent children to work or volunteer a minimum of 20 hours per week to receive public assistance benefits
- Applies work requirement to supplemental nutrition assistance, state-administered general assistance, Medicaid, and other state-administered assistance programs
- Stated purpose is to promote work among public assistance recipients to improve their life prospects
- Referred to the Committee on Human Services in the January 2019 session
Legislative Description
An Act Concerning A Work Requirement For Recipients Of Public Assistance.
